Mera, Yoshikazu
Japanese counter-tenor Yoshikazu Mera (born 1971).
His register is three and a half octaves. When he was at the university he learned about classical music and changed from tenor to counter-tenor. After graduating from the Music College Mera won the first prize in the Eighth Early Music Folk Songs Competition in 1994 and the sixth Tochigi Music Festival Award.
